An adult male victim has been transported to a trauma centre in critical condition following a shooting in North York on Canada Day.

At around 5 p.m., emergency crews were called to the area of Leslie Street and Van Horne Avenue for reports of shots fired.

Upon arrival at the scene, Toronto police said they located a male victim suffering from multiple gunshot wounds. He was rushed from the scene to hospital to be treated for his serious injuries, Toronto paramedics said.

Investigators said two silver cars fled the scene following the shooting but did not provide any further details.

Roads have been blocked off nearby as an investigation is conducted.

“We have established a large perimeter,” officers said in a tweet. “We ask people to respect boundaries and stay in their homes.”

“If you live within the perimeter contact an officer if you must leave or are trying to get home. Thank you for your patience.”
